Ljubo Georgievski is a former Prime Minister of North Macedonia, known for his role in the country's political landscape during the early 2000s. He is recognized for his efforts to foster relations between North Macedonia and Bulgaria, particularly in the context of historical and ethnic complexities. Georgievski's government signed a significant agreement that aimed to address various political issues between the two nations, emphasizing the importance of dialogue and cooperation.
